1—It seems Canada’s Catholic Primate is getting his knickers in a knot, now that he’s been unable to stop same sex marriage from becoming law. Here’s a bit from the CTV news article, outling his (ahem) concerns:

A Canadian cardinal who had been considered a possible successor to Pope John Paul says same-sex marriage is threatening religious freedom.

Marc Cardinal Ouellet said the threat even reaches into pulpits in Canada.

The Quebec City cardinal said priests no longer feel comfortable preaching the morality of their own church for fear of being branded homophobes.

“There’s a climate taking shape where we don’t dare say what we think anymore or we don’t dare teach,” he told a Senate committee Wednesday.

2—I didn’t know whether or not to laugh or sigh dramatically after reading THIS article. It’s always nice to wake up to ridiculousness:

A parents group is demanding the ABC network be fined for violating broadcast standards because it failed to censor a swear word expressed during the recent Live 8 concert.

The Parents Television Council, founded in 1995, has asked the U.S.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to levy a fine because of the July 2 performance of Who Are You by The Who. Specifically, the line in question is the lyric “who the f**k are you?”
